The Cox’s Honey Farm is located in Shelley, Idaho. They have been around since 1880! Delaun Mills Cox started the business with a few colonies of bees as a side-line to other farming operations in Orderville, Utah. Thirty-three years later he came to Shelley, Idaho and started keeping bees as a hobby there, but made more money as a hobbyist beekeeper during World War I than from his previous holdings.
